**Ukraine to Bring Home 500 POWs from Russia in Weekend Prisoner Swap**

In a major breakthrough, Ukraine is set to bring home 500 prisoners of war (POW) from Russian captivity over the weekend. This comes as a result of a prisoner exchange agreement between the two countries, announced by President Volodymyr Zelensky on June 4.

According to Zelensky, the exchange will take place between June 7 and 8, with Ukraine expecting to receive around 500 POWs from Russian captivity. However, there is a condition – Russia has not yet provided Ukraine with the list of captives it intends to release.
